Introduction
Systems engineering is an interdisciplinary field of engineering
and engineering management that focuses on how to design and manage complex
systems over their life cycles. At its core, systems engineering utilizes
systems thinking principles to organize this body of knowledge.
Systems engineers play an integral role in the success of
businesses in many industries. They lay the foundation or blueprint for systems
to begin conception, production, and realization of valuable operations.
Daily Tasks in Systems Engineering
Information Technology Systems
Engineer
- Manage,
support, troubleshoot and optimize wireless technologies and network
protocols
- Deploy,
manage, and support software ecosystem platforms
- Manage
and support desktop workstation environments
- Manage
and update customer documentation
Systems Engineer for Data Center
Networking Organization
- Understand
current economic and technology trends as related to the business and
information technology
- Lead and
articulate an organizational structure at a business level
- Educate
and provide guidance to original equipment manufacturers
- Design
outcome-based and integrated offerings within customer existing technology
ecosystem
Software Systems Engineer
- Develop
operational scenarios for a program based on customer objectives
- Lead the
development of the functional, architectural, and detailed designs
- Critically
evaluate designs
- Write
and execute test plans and procedures
- Investigate,
troubleshoot, and assist in design solutions to complex engineering
problems
